Abstract

A piston machine, particularly a radial piston machine which includes a pintle supporting a rotor which has a plurality of radially extending bores in which radial pistons are guided. These bores are in communication with control chambers formed in the pintle. One of the chambers is a high-pressure chamber and the other is a low-pressure chamber. Pre-control grooves and additional passages are provided at the control chambers to prevent, during the operation of the radial piston machine the occurrence of pressure shocks at the inner and outer dead centers.
